Who is John O'Keefe?
Before we delve into the question, "How old is John O'Keefe?", let's first understand who he is. John O'Keefe is a renowned British neuroscientist who was awarded the Nobel Prize in Physiology or Medicine in 2014. He was born in New York City, but his family moved to London when he was just a year old. O'Keefe is best known for his groundbreaking work on the hippocampus and its role in spatial memory and navigation.

The Discovery That Changed Neuroscience
In the 1970s, while working at University College London, O'Keefe made a groundbreaking discovery. He found that certain neurons in the hippocampus, which he named "place cells," fire only when an animal is in a specific location in its environment. This was a monumental discovery that provided the first evidence for a neural basis for spatial memory and navigation.

The Impact of John O'Keefe's Work
O'Keefe's discovery has had a profound impact on the field of neuroscience. It has helped us understand how the brain processes spatial information and how this information is used in navigation and memory. His work has also inspired research into the use of neural networks in artificial intelligence and robotics.
